Transaction cf0942f7bd8ab8acfdc6e28fae3204c99a82d3e353fb2d964c50cee283dc59a8

2 Input
1 Outputs
  • cf0942f7bd8ab8acfdc6e28fae3204c99a82d3e353fb2d964c50cee283dc59a8:0
  • value  25834567
    address  121PfiYvr9M6CxEg8dbrSPAuKhfTePAU1i